Subject: Re: [PATCH] KVM: x86 emulator: reject SYSENTER in compatibility mode on AMD guests

On Wed, Feb 01, 2012 at 12:27:00PM +0200, Avi Kivity wrote:
> If the guest thinks it's an AMD, it will not have prepared the SYSENTER MSRs,
> and if the guest executes SYSENTER in compatibility mode, it will fails.
> 
> Detect this condition and #UD instead, like the spec says.

Note the SYSENTER_CS & 0xfffc == 0 check protects against a fatal error (unlike
the SYSCALL bug), in case of zeroed MSRs.
